The Culprit: Bacteria and Toxins

When an egg goes bad, it usually means that microorganisms, primarily bacteria, have multiplied to unsafe levels or produced harmful toxins. These are the agents responsible for making you unwell.

Salmonella: The Main Concern

The most widely recognized bacterial threat associated with eggs is Salmonella enteritidis. This bacterium can be present inside an otherwise normal-looking egg, even before it’s cracked. It can contaminate the egg during its formation in the hen’s reproductive tract. Consuming raw or undercooked eggs contaminated with Salmonella is a common cause of food poisoning.

Other Pathogens and Spoilage

Beyond Salmonella, other bacteria can also cause eggs to spoil and become unsafe. These often enter the egg through tiny cracks in the shell or during improper handling. As these bacteria grow, they break down the egg’s proteins and fats, creating off-flavors, unpleasant odors, and sometimes visible changes. While not all spoilage bacteria are pathogenic, consuming spoiled food is never advised, as it can still lead to digestive upset.

Identifying a Bad Egg: Sensory Clues

Your senses are your best tools for determining if an egg is still good. Trusting your nose and eyes can prevent a lot of kitchen mishaps.

The Sniff Test

The smell is the most reliable indicator of a bad egg. A fresh egg has a very mild, almost neutral scent. A spoiled egg, whether raw or cooked, will emit a distinct, pungent, sulfurous odor, often described as rotten or sulfuric. This smell is unmistakable and a clear signal to discard the egg immediately.

Visual Inspection

Before cracking, inspect the shell for cracks or sliminess. A cracked shell makes the egg vulnerable to bacterial entry. After cracking, observe the egg’s appearance. The yolk of a fresh egg should be firm and round, sitting high. The whites should be thick and somewhat cloudy. If the yolk is flat, easily breaks, or the whites are very thin and watery, the egg is older. Discoloration, such as pink, green, or black spots in the yolk or white, indicates bacterial or fungal growth, and the egg must be discarded.

The Float Test

A classic method for checking an egg’s freshness is the float test. Gently place the egg in a bowl of cold water. A very fresh egg will sink to the bottom and lie on its side. As an egg ages, the air cell inside it grows larger, causing it to stand on end or float. An egg that floats completely to the surface is very old and should be discarded. While a floating egg is not necessarily “bad” in the sense of being contaminated, its quality and flavor will be diminished.

Symptoms of Egg-Related Illness

Understanding the signs of foodborne illness from eggs helps you know when to seek help and prevent further issues.

Common Symptoms

Symptoms of food poisoning from bad eggs, particularly Salmonella, usually appear within 6 hours to 6 days after consuming the contaminated food. They often include nausea, vomiting, abdominal cramps, diarrhea, and fever. These symptoms can range from mild to severe, depending on the amount of bacteria consumed and an individual’s immune system.

When to Seek Medical Attention

While most cases of food poisoning resolve on their own with rest and hydration, certain symptoms warrant medical attention. These include high fever (over 102°F/39°C), severe dehydration, bloody or black stools, diarrhea lasting more than three days, or signs of shock. Young children, older adults, pregnant individuals, and those with weakened immune systems are at higher risk for severe complications and should seek medical advice promptly.

Preventing Illness: Safe Handling & Storage

Proper handling and storage are your first lines of defense against egg-related illness. These practices keep eggs safe from farm to fork.

Proper Refrigeration

In the United States, eggs are washed and sanitized before packaging, which removes the natural protective bloom from the shell. This process makes refrigeration essential to prevent bacterial growth. Store eggs in their original carton on an inside shelf of the refrigerator, not in the door, where temperatures fluctuate. The carton protects them from absorbing odors from other foods and minimizes temperature changes.

Storage Times

Even with proper refrigeration, eggs do not last indefinitely. Raw eggs in the shell are generally safe for 3-5 weeks after the pack date (the date they were washed and packaged). Hard-boiled eggs, once cooked, should be consumed within one week. Always check the “sell-by” or “expiration” date on the carton as a guide, but remember that proper storage can often extend their usability a bit beyond this date for quality, not necessarily safety.

Cooking Eggs Safely: Temperature Matters

Thorough cooking eliminates harmful bacteria, making eggs safe to eat. This is especially important for dishes that might be served to vulnerable populations.

Minimum Internal Temperatures

Cooking eggs to a safe internal temperature is vital for destroying bacteria like Salmonella. For dishes containing eggs, such as casseroles or quiches, the internal temperature should reach 160°F (71°C). For individual eggs, cook until the yolks are firm and the whites are set. Scrambled eggs should be firm throughout, not runny.

Dishes with Raw or Undercooked Eggs

Some recipes, like homemade mayonnaise, hollandaise sauce, Caesar dressing, or certain desserts, call for raw or lightly cooked eggs. For these applications, using pasteurized eggs is strongly recommended. Pasteurized eggs have been gently heated to destroy bacteria without cooking the egg, offering a safer option for recipes where eggs are not fully cooked.

Pasteurization: An Added Layer of Safety

Pasteurized eggs offer an excellent solution for reducing the risk of foodborne illness, especially in specific culinary uses.

What is Pasteurization?

Egg pasteurization involves heating eggs to a specific temperature for a set amount of time, a process that kills bacteria like Salmonella without significantly altering the egg’s nutritional value or cooking properties. This gentle heat treatment is a crucial safety step for many food products, including milk and juice, and it has been adapted for eggs.

When to Choose Pasteurized Eggs

Pasteurized eggs are a smart choice for any recipe that calls for raw or lightly cooked eggs. This includes homemade ice cream bases, Caesar salad dressings, custards, and certain cocktail recipes. They are also a good option for individuals with compromised immune systems, older adults, young children, and pregnant individuals who want to enjoy eggs with reduced risk. You can find pasteurized eggs in the shell or as liquid egg products in the refrigerated section of most grocery stores.

Cross-Contamination: A Hidden Danger

Even if an egg is safe, improper handling can introduce bacteria from other sources, leading to illness.

Preventing Spread in the Kitchen

Cross-contamination occurs when bacteria from raw eggs spread to other foods or surfaces. Always wash your hands thoroughly with soap and water after handling raw eggs. Use separate cutting boards, utensils, and plates for raw eggs and other ingredients, especially those that will not be cooked. Sanitize any surfaces that come into contact with raw egg. This diligence prevents the transfer of potential pathogens to ready-to-eat foods.
